Case Summary: In PCR 65/2025, a witness (Venkatesh) was examined on 23.06.2025 and sworn testimony was recorded under Indian Civil Procedure Code Section 223. Multiple documentary evidence including bond documents, mutation orders, photographs, and a CD were admitted as exhibits (marked as N.C.-6 through N.C.-16) under Indian Evidence Act Sections 65(B) and 63. The court directed appropriate action to be taken against the respondent in accordance with law. This case analysis is maintained by casestatus.in based on publicly available court records.
